The Opening of the New Branch is in Line with Globant’s International Expansion Plans

BUENOS AIRES, February 2009 - Globant, the Latin American leader in software product development, R&D, and IT maintenance outsourcing, is opening offices in Bogotá, Colombia.

With the intention of broadening its presence in the country and strengthening its growth in the region, Globant is inaugurating offices for working with clients such as Microsoft, the Ministry of Defense – with projects in conjunction with Microsoft, CAFAM and other top line companies.

“Since our beginnings, we have been convinced of the potential of Latin America and, especially, of Colombia. This opening reinforces our intention to give more opportunities for the development of regional talent,” said Martín Migoya, Globant CEO. “We also want to continue our strategy of acquisitions in the region and after the Accendra and Openware acquisitions we see a wide range of attractive opportunities in Colombia.”

“We are confident that we can broaden our presence exponentially in the coming months. We are betting on the growth of Colombian companies working with our team, who specializes in the creation and development of software products,” said Gonzalo Pasquali, Business Development manager of Globant for the Andean and Caribbean Region. “We already have several local projects and the new offices will allow us to continue developing our operations here.”

Globant began working in Colombia a year ago and will now begin recruiting local talent. The enterprise was born six years ago in Argentina and began to expand in the region three years ago, opening offices in Santiago, Chile and in Mexico City, in addition to its sites in Argentina (Buenos Aires, La Plata, Tandil, Rosario and Córdoba), in the United States (Boston, Palo Alto and Austin) and in England (London).

In this way, Globant – which was recognized by Global Services Magazine with the first place in the “Top 5 Emerging Global Service Providers”  and which recently closed its third round of investment with Riverwood Capital and FTV Capital – plans to continue its growth, strengthened by the acquisitions of the Argentine companies Accendra and Openware in 2008.
